Digital Desk: Gitanjali Aiyar, who was one of Doordarshan's first English newsreaders and had worked there for more than 30 years, passed away on Wednesday, June 7. Since she began working for Doordarshan in 1971, she has won four awards for best anchorperson.

For her exceptional work, accomplishments, and service, she was given the Indira Gandhi Priyadarshini Award for Outstanding Women in 1989. She managed major donors for the India office of the World Wide Fund.

After completing her English undergraduate degree at Kolkata's Loreto College, Gitanjali Aiyar received her diploma. She was also a holder of a National School of Drama diploma.

Gitanjali expanded her career after a successful career as a newsreader at Doordarshan into corporate communications, government relations, and marketing. She started working as a consultant for the Confederation of Indian Industry (CII) while also acting in the "Khandaan" television series.
